There are a couple of Universities KPMG recruits from in that area. Temple, Drexel, Penn, Delaware, Rutgers. I think it would be worth contacting KPMG to see if it what the shirt was used for--Recruitment Fair SWAG, something that employees buy from a catalog, something that was given as a reward for working there for a period of time, etc.

As for the dental, many Dental Schools will offer free services to students. This allows dental schools students to get some hands on practice when they are doing their clinical rotations. It's not the best but it's free. In that area, there are two dental schools--Penn and Temple. There is a good possibility that she went to one of those Universities.

Thinking the site where her remains were found was known to a local as a secluded spot to hide a body. It had to have been away from the highway. I looked at Google Maps and the diner appears to be near homes and a wooded area towards the rear of the diner, where I'm thinking the body was dumped. Probably, the person who dumped her accessed that place from the woods rather than the highway or diner itself, where it would seem odd/noticeable if somebody was carrying something that large wrapped in plastic. Bensalem is very developed, with lots of travelers passing through, but the person responsible was probably either from the area or familiar with it.
